Motorcyclist dies following police chase in Ladson.

LADSON — A motorcyclist died following a police chase that ended in a crash early Sunday morning.

The incident occurred around 3 a.m. when a deputy attempted to pull over a motorcyclist on U.S. Highway 78 at Midview Drive, according to the Charleston County Sheriff's Office. The motorcyclist fled, prompting the deputy to pursue through the area.

The chase concluded at the intersection of Dunmeyer Hill Road and Maria Eden Road near Summerville, where the rider lost control, ran off the road, and struck a pole, said Master Trooper Joseph Rowell of the S.C. Highway Patrol. Emergency medical personnel pronounced the motorcyclist dead at the scene.

The S.C. Highway Patrol is leading the investigation into the crash. The identity of the deceased motorcyclist has not been released.
